The translation is the process of protein synthesis where the information on RNA is expressed in the form of polypeptide chains. It is the second and last step of gene expression where the information encoded on the mRNA sequence results in an amino acid sequence.

Ribosomes bind to mRNA in the cytoplasm and move along the molecule in a 5’ – 3’ direction until it reaches a start codon (AUG) Translation is the second stage of protein biosynthesis (part of the overall process of gene expression).Translation occurs in the cytoplasm where the ribosomes are located. Ribosomes are made of a small and large subunit which surrounds the mRNA.

Translation is the process wherein the messenger RNA (mRNA) is read by the ribosome and is translated to form polypeptide or amino acid chains, and eventually a protein. In particular, the mRNA is read in groups of three bases called codons.

Translation is the process wherein the messenger RNA (mRNA) is read by the ribosome and is translated to form polypeptide or amino acid chains, and eventually a protein. In particular, the mRNA is read in groups of three bases called codons. Translation, the synthesis of protein from RNA. Translation takes place on ribosomes, where messenger RNA molecules are read and translated into amino acid chains. These chains are then folded in various ways to form proteins. Translation follows transcription, in which DNA is decoded into RNA. Translation: The big picture Translation involves “decoding” a messenger RNA (mRNA) and using its information to build a polypeptide, or chain of amino acids.
